PEORIA, Ill. – CEFCU has kicked off the new year by offering its members Health Savings Accounts (HSAs). The CEFCU HSA will offer members a separate account, statement, checks, and a dedicated ATM card. "With soaring health care costs, this is a great way for individuals to prepare for out of pocket health care expenses. The Health Savings Account will give consumers more control over their health care funds," said CEFCU Cash Management Vice President Pete Jain. HSAs are tax-free savings accounts that can be used to pay for medical expenses including prescription and over the counter drugs incurred by individuals, spouses or dependents. Unused HSA money rolls over from year to year and can then be used to pay for medical care up to the plan's deductible. With studies suggesting that by 2010 HSAs will account for more than 10% of insured lives opportunity is knocking for financial institutions to grab their share of consumers early.
